[Claim for Loss of Mutilated Currency]

B-239955 Jun 18, 1991
Jump To:
Skip to Highlights

Highlights

The Financial Management Service (FMS) requested an advance decision regarding a bank's claim for the payment of the value of lost mutilated currency it mailed to FMS. GAO held that the covering of a loss of private funds entrusted to the government is a necessary expense of operating the FMS mailroom, and the mailroom's loss of the mutilated currency should be charged to its appropriation account. Accordingly, the claim was allowed.
